Transaction 39d3cb71965c23c9e99f6079299841293358c64f62c0902adfdb5e464cbedaad
1 Input
1 Output
-
39d3cb71965c23c9e99f6079299841293358c64f62c0902adfdb5e464cbedaad:0
- value
- 170081305
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 51c781739b553b07c530d82e82079a24a8368978 OP_EQUALVERIFY OP_CHECKSIG
- address
- 18TQjSFBSGTjwiM9LPVB8dMqzTKqVNEwam